I'm pleased to announce my 2nd Bally Astrocade homebrew, Crazy Climber!

 

It's currently 99% finished (basically just working out a sound bug) and should be available for pre-order via BallyAlley in a short while.

 

I've been working with Adam Trionfo and Ken Lill to make sure we'll be able to produce a decent number of copies and everything looks good!

 

Adam will be able to give more details on the pre-ordering in the near future for those who are interested.

 

Here's a link to a video I made of the game last night:

 

 

For those who missed the first game, War, it was finally released in early October of last year. Only 20 copies were made of that one and there are no plans for any more.

Is there a supply issue for making new carts? I noticed that your earlier release was limited to 20, and that no more would ever be made.

 

Yes and no. Originally for War we used parts that were available. Since then we've come up with some more spare PCBs, the strong possibility to make new PCB's, and a decent cache of shells.

 

I envy the 2600 and CV homebrewers that don't seem to have this issue =)
